Abstract

A mosquito born viral disease (Dengue) becoming endemic around the globe which including cause of severe illness and death in various Asian and Latin American countries. It needs proper management by researchers and medicine professionals. The current research work is a step towards the prevention/reduction of such deadly disease in the society. More precisely, this work addressing various mathematical proofs interconnected to the existence and stability along with numerical findings by using mathematical modeling techniques. Further, the existence results have been established for the proposed model under the Atangana-Baleanu derivative in Caputo sense (ABC) with fractional order. In continuation, we find the deterministic stability for the proposed model. Lastly, the new version of numerical approximation’s framework for the approximation of ABC fractional derivative is used to carried out the numerical simulation for the obtained results.
